The Basics of 3s Lipo Batteries

What are 3s Lipo Batteries?

To begin, let’s break down the term. “3s” stands for three cells in series, and “Lipo” stands for Lithium Polymer. These batteries are rechargeable power sources that provide a high energy density. They are commonly used in the drone industry due to their lightweight and compact nature.

How Do They Work?

3s Lipo batteries work on the principle of lithium-ion technology. They store electrical energy chemically and release it as needed. When connected to a drone’s power system, they deliver a consistent voltage and current, ensuring stable and reliable performance.

FAQs

1. How do I properly maintain 3s Lipo batteries for my drone?

Maintaining 3s Lipo batteries involves regular charging, storage at appropriate voltage levels, and avoiding over-discharge. Refer to the manufacturer’s guidelines for specific care instructions.

2. Are 3s Lipo batteries safe to use in all weather conditions?

While 3s Lipo batteries are durable, extreme weather conditions can impact their performance. It’s advisable to avoid flying your drone in heavy rain or very cold temperatures.

3. Can I use 3s Lipo batteries in any drone model?

Not all drones are compatible with 3s Lipo batteries. Check your drone’s specifications to ensure it can accommodate these batteries.

4. What is the typical lifespan of a 3s Lipo battery?

The lifespan of a 3s Lipo battery varies based on usage and maintenance but generally ranges from 150 to 300 charge cycles.

5. Are there any safety precautions I should take when charging 3s Lipo batteries?

Yes, safety is essential. Always use a charger designed for Lipo batteries, and never leave batteries unattended while charging. Ensure you have a fire-safe charging area, just in case of emergencies.
